Clinical Experience
My clinical experience spans a range of treatment settings, including residential, partial hospitalization (PHP), intensive outpatient (IOP), and re-entry programs supporting individuals following incarceration. I primarily work with individuals navigating intimacy challenges, particularly those related to sex, love, and pornography addiction. As an Associate Sex Addiction Therapist (ASAT), I have received specialized training to support individuals in building insight, accountability, and sustainable recovery. I have also spent the entirety of my career working alongside people recovering from substance use disorders.
My approach is trauma-informed, with a strong emphasis on safety, agency, and individualized care. I work from an integrative lens, drawing from psychodynamic and attachment-based frameworks, as well as the exploration of core beliefs. I provide a space to dig deep and uncover how unconscious patterns from the past influence current relationships.
